KUALA LUMPUR:
Heavy afternoon rainfall led to an increase in the number of flood victims seeking shelter at relief centres in Selangor, Perak, Johor, and Kedah this evening.

The number of flood victims rose to 281 people in the Gombak and Kuala Selangor districts, while the number of flood victims in Perak increased to 234 in the Kerian, Matang and Hilir Perak districts.

Landslides have closed the Bagan Serai-Changkat Lobak road and the Kuala Kangsar-Gerik-Pengkalan Hulu routes.

The number of flood victims in the Kluang district, Johor, rose to 195 people, while a new relief centre was opened in the Pendang district, Kedah, to house 48 victims, while 181 victims are at a relief centre in Kubang Pasu.
